We have investigated characteristics of the local symmetry, such as cosine distribution of bond angles and second-order invariants of spherical harmonics for simple disordered systems with systematically varied radial distributions. Two types of variation were used at three different packing fraction values. None of the perturbations affected the basic features, but the extent of local order changed considerably. The most significant alterations were found for the case with the lowest packing fraction. The results presented in this paper may be used as guidelines for assessing the quality of agreement between radial distribution functions from different sources, such as that of simulations and diffraction experiments.  相似文献

Numerous ecdysteroids are isolated from the herb of Serratula wolffii Andrae, a cultivated plant. The isolation procedure includes a variety of low-pressure liquid chromatography, thin-layer chromatography (TLC), gel chromatography, and high-performance liquid chromatography (HPLC) methods. The progress of separation is monitored by TLC, and the final proof of purity is carried out by HPLC. The isolation process involves the removal of proteins, flavonoids, chlorophylls, other sterines, etc. The purification also includes the separation of the target ecdysteroids from each other. Isolation of the pure compounds requires 2-8 chromatographic steps. The consecutive steps are based on the different physicochemical properties of the ecdysteroids. In some cases, a special peak-cut method employing a flush of dichloromethane into the dichloromethane-isopropanol-water mobile phase is used. This flush of dichloromethane leads to an almost perfect separation of otherwise unresolved peaks. Two ecdysteroids, 25-hydroxydacryhainansterone and 14-epi-20-hydroxyecdysone, are identified as natural products for the first time. The structure-chiroptical relationships for some ecdysteroids are also discussed.  相似文献

New solid contact ammonium micropipette electrodes (ISE), well applicable in scanning electrochemical microscopy are reported. The solid contact was made of a PEDOT nanowire coated carbon fiber, lowered down close to the orifice, and dipped inside the cocktail being in the pipette tip. This configuration provided low electrical resistance and good potential stability. Submicron tip size, usual in case of micropipette ISE‐s easily can be fabricated in this way. The applicability of the electrode in SECM has been proved in SG/TC mode imaging urease enzyme active spots in urea solutions.  相似文献

The surface properties of gallium oxide and tin dioxide supported on alumina or titania have been studied by adsorption microcalorimetry. The differential heats of adsorption of various pollutant adsorbates such as sulfur dioxide, nitrogen monoxide, nitrogen dioxide and also ammonia were measured on these catalytic surfaces. NH3, SO2, NO2 are strongly adsorbed while NO is only physisorbed. The supported Ga2O3 samples show a slight decrease in acidity as probed by ammonia adsorption, compared to alumina or titania. The addition of SnO2 decreases the number of strong acid sites but creates a few weak and medium strength acid sites on alumina and does not modify the acidity of titania. In all cases, the basicity, probed by SO2 adsorption, is very strongly affected by the deposition of Ga2O3 or SnO2. The differential heats of NO2 adsorption remain nearly constant on all samples. The heats of adsorption are discussed as a function of the coverage and of the amount of guest oxide. The fracture surfaces of tool steel K-13 (Hungarian Standard) were studied by Auger electron spectroscopy. Notched specimens of 3 × 3 mm2 were fractured in UHV (6 × 10−8 Pa) with a fracturer (Riber FR 100) and studied with a CMA analyser (Riber OPC 103). With our modification the fracturer was operated within the −150°C −+230°C temperature range. The fracture surfaces were tested with a scanning electron microscope (JEOL JSM 35). The evaluation of Auger spectra was based on the PHI (PALMBERG et al.). Handbook, however the backscattering correction of Jablonski was applied in some cases. The choice of adequate fracturing temperature proved to be very important. Low temperature fracture of this steel alloy is producing very rigid transgranular fracture. The effects of sample heat treatment and of fracturing temperature as well were studied in details. The Auger spectra of fracture surfaces are strongly affected by the heat treatment of the samples. The grain boundary fracture surface of a sample austenitized at 1100°C quenched and tempered at 600°C exhibited a strong enrichment of P, correlating with the enrichment of Cr, V and Mo. The transgranular fracture surface of the same sample but without tempering corresponded to the bulk composition. In some cases and spots on the fracture surfaces, giant S or P peaks were associated with secondary phases (inclusions) on the SEM pictures.  相似文献

Quantitative analysis of natural gas depends on the calibration of a gas chromatograph with certified gas mixtures and the determination of a response relationship for each species by regression analysis. The uncertainty in this calibration is dominated by variations in the amount of the sample used for each analysis that are strongly correlated for all species measured in the same run. The "harmonisation" method described here minimises the influence of these correlations on the calculated calibration curves and leads to a reduction in the root-mean-square residual deviations from the fitted curve of a factor between 2 and 5. Consequently, it removes the requirement for each run in the calibration procedure to be carried out under the same external conditions, and opens the possibility that new data, measured under different environmental or instrumental conditions, can be appended to an existing calibration database.  相似文献

For a Nicholson’s blowflies system with patch structure and multiple discrete delays, we analyze several features of the global asymptotic behavior of its solutions. It is shown that if the spectral bound of the community matrix is non-positive, then the population becomes extinct on each patch, whereas the total population uniformly persists if the spectral bound is positive. Explicit uniform lower and upper bounds for the asymptotic behavior of solutions are also given. When the population uniformly persists, the existence of a unique positive equilibrium is established, as well as a sharp criterion for its absolute global asymptotic stability, improving results in the recent literature. While our system is not cooperative, several sharp threshold-type results about its dynamics are proven, even when the community matrix is reducible, a case usually not treated in the literature.  相似文献

Controlled surface modification of gold particles is of central importance for the preparation of functional nano-objects, which can be used both in fundamental research and in advanced photonic or nanomedicine applications. In this study, the surface modification of gold nanoprisms using different thiols, namely cysteamine, (16-mercaptohexadecyl)trimethylammonium bromide (MTAB), and α-methoxy-ω-mercapto polyethylene glycol (mPEG-SH (5000 Da)) is investigated. The aim is to prepare binary surface-modified thiol/PEG patchy gold nanoprisms, where the tips/edges and the face regions of the particles are covered by different thiol moieties. By investigating the time evolution of the prisms’ extinction spectra at different capping ligand concentration levels, the conditions to prepare such “patchy” particles are identified. While significantly faster adsorption kinetics are observed for MTAB compared to cysteamine, both molecule types can be used to prepare binary surface-modified thiol/PEG particles. Prisms modified with only MTAB or PEG and subsequently assembled with negatively charged spheres show that MTAB forms hetero-aggregates with the spheres, while PEG prevents particle attachment. For thiol (cysteamine or MTAB)/PEG binary surface-modified prisms, it is found that the efficiency of sphere attachment at the tip/side region during self-assembly is rather low, most likely due to the presence of PEG.  相似文献

We revisit a previously established model for influenza transmission dynamics, in which antiviral treatment as a single containment strategy was administered within a specified window of opportunity for initiating treatment. We extend this model to a more general framework with age-of-infection dependent treatment rates. The resulting age structured model can be transformed into a closed system of delay differential equations, for which we perform a complete global stability analysis. By constructing suitable Lyapunov functions, we show that the effective reproduction number fully characterizes the possible outcomes of disease dynamics. Our results allow us to evaluate treatment strategies and examine the impact of treatment delays on the potential success of disease control.  相似文献
